Abstract

Two new elements based on Voronoi cell finite element (VCFEM) model are developed for fracture simulation of material containing massive holes under inner pressure. One is the element with crack initiating from edge of the inner hole. The other one is the element with crack initiating from the edge of cell which generates when cracks extend from adjacent cells. In addition, analytical solution of stress components near crack tip is added to stress function applying to complementary energy functional. When the number of the holes is over a hundred thousand, the ordinary finite element needs about hundreds of millions of meshes which are solved impossibly. However, there is the characteristic of keeping the number of grids with hole number in new Voronoi cell which makes large scale simulation possible. Also grids number in VCFEM remains constant while the number in ordinary element increases greatly with cracks. The results for a large number of numerical experiments which are to calculate stress intensity factor (SIF) have demonstrated that the present models have high precision and capture stress intensity accurately.
